Instagram’s New Engagement Move: Password-Protected Posts

Instagram is testing a brand-new feature: password-protected posts for creators and brands who want to build tighter bonds with their audience.

“Enter the code and unlock the content!” In this new format, users must enter a password to view the post, creating a VIP-like, exclusive content experience.

Why it matters:
Password-locked posts open new doors for targeted communication strategies:

  • Share special offers exclusively with past customers.

  • Announce location-specific campaigns to a limited audience.

  • Reward loyal followers with exclusive content.

  • Allow influencers to post content only for their “true fans.”

Similar to Instagram’s “Reveal” sticker launched last year, but this time with pre-set passwords instead of DMs.
Currently in limited testing on Instagram’s @creators account.

If rolled out globally, brands will need to rethink their content strategies, focusing even more on gated content, micro-segmentation, and loyalty-based engagement.

Threads Keeps Climbing While X Slows Down

Meta’s text-based app Threads now boasts 320 million users in just 20 months, adding 200M users compared to X's 50M during the same period.

Projected to surpass 400M by year-end, Threads is quickly becoming a real-time social contender. Bluesky is growing steadily but remains behind.

Instagram’s “Blend” Reels Feature Officially Launches

Instagram rolled out Blend, allowing you and your friends or group chats to create a shared Reels feed.

Personalized recommendations for each member, plus in-chat notifications for reactions and comments, make sharing even more seamless.

Pinterest Launches “Performance Essentials” Badge

Pinterest unveiled a new digital badge: Performance Essentials.

Earn it by completing 10 performance-focused modules through Pinterest Academy.
The course covers:

  • Boosting lower-funnel results

  • Increasing conversion rates

  • Spending budgets more efficiently

Ideal for digital marketers wanting to level up and add a shiny credential to their LinkedIn profile.

Yandex Ads Now Serving Telegram Ads in Turkey

Yandex Ads launched a new monetization option for Turkish Telegram channel owners:

  • AI-based matching of ads with channels.

  • Paid per impression (CPI), with a $150 minimum payout.

  • Flexible scheduling and sponsor labeling.

This opens up a fresh revenue stream for creators and a less saturated ad space for brands.

WhatsApp Rolls Out Advanced Chat Privacy Features

Aiming for higher security, WhatsApp introduced:

  • Disabling auto-download of media,

  • Preventing chat exports,

  • Blocking Meta AI from accessing private chats.

Screen recording restrictions are not active yet but may come later. Privacy isn’t optional anymore — it’s a must.

YouTube Turns 20: Celebrates with New Features

For its 20th birthday, YouTube unveiled:

  • 4x Playback Speed for Premium users.

  • AI-Generated Radio Stations via “Ask Music.”

  • Voice Reply to Comments for more authentic creator-fan interactions.

  • Multi-View (for YouTube TV users) beyond sports.

  • Improved Connected TV experience with easier comment access.

Plus, daily stats:

  • 20M videos uploaded,

  • 3.5B likes,

  • 100M comments.

YouTube has truly become a digital culture cornerstone.

YouTube Supports NO FAKES Act to Tackle Deepfakes

YouTube is backing the US-led NO FAKES Act, aimed at regulating unauthorized deepfake content. YouTube is also developing:

  • Tools for reporting unauthorized likeness usage,

  • Expanded content protection programs,

  • Faster takedown systems in collaboration with the entertainment industry.

A major move as AI-generated media becomes more widespread.
